Job Description:
The Opportunity In this role, you will take responsibility for health, safety, and environmental (HSE) performance across complex HVDC and grid integration projects. You will work closely with project leadership to define and deliver HSE strategies that align with contractual requirements and ensure safe project execution from tendering through completion. Your work will include preparing HSE plans, supporting project design activities, and managing compliance with local, global, and customer-specific requirements.
You will collaborate with engineering teams, subcontractors, and customers to embed HSE considerations into every phase of the project lifecycle—supporting activities such as design reviews, site operations, and construction interfaces. By monitoring performance, establishing KPIs, and guiding corrective actions, you will help ensure safe working environments and reliable project delivery.
Your role will directly contribute to maintaining high standards of safety and operational performance across critical energy infrastructure, supporting the delivery of projects that strengthen grid reliability and long-term sustainability.
How You’ll Make an Impact Review customer HSE requirements and define how HSE will be managed throughout the project lifecycle
Prepare HSE tender documentation, including preliminary plans aligned with ITT and TDL requirements
Develop project HSE plans, emergency preparedness plans, and supporting documentation
Participate in HAZID studies with engineering teams during conceptual and detailed design phases
Establish and manage the project HSE organization, ensuring adequate resources for each project phase
Monitor HSE performance, define KPIs, and coordinate actions when results deviate from targets
Review subcontractor HSE documentation and support alignment with project and internal requirements
Deliver HSE training and induction programs to maintain workforce competencies on site Responsible to ensure compliance with applicable external and internal regulations, procedures, and guidelines.
Your Background Candidate must already have work authorization that would permit them to work for Hitachi Energy in the United States.
Recognized qualification in HSE (e.g., OSHA 30/OSHA 510/CSP/ASP)
Extensive experience in a similar HSE role within project-based environments of comparable size and complexity
Familiarity with ISO 45001 standards (Internal Auditor Training certification in ISO 45001 is an advantage)
Formal incident investigation training
Experience preparing HSE technical documentation
Fluent in English, both written and verbal
